Output 52696f23843794fa1e671620f93b71741d1c5acfb07014bb75061ba33c2796fa:2

value
48429614699
script pubkey
OP_0 OP_PUSHBYTES_20 bd37748f9c92d1a7add0a5ab9e427f40a04e8636
address
ltc1qh5mhfruujtg60tws5k4eusnlgzsyap3kl7zcyd
transaction
52696f23843794fa1e671620f93b71741d1c5acfb07014bb75061ba33c2796fa
spent
true